Parents and teachers play a crucial role in a child's development, particularly during the formative years of ages 3-4. Understanding Number Recognition, especially when tied to themes like flora and fauna, is vital for several reasons.

At this age, children are incredibly receptive to learning through engaging and relatable contexts. Incorporating numbers with nature — such as counting flowers, trees, or animals — not only makes learning fun but also helps children connect numeric concepts to the world around them. This hands-on approach nurtures curiosity and fosters a love for learning.

Number Recognition is foundational for future mathematical skills. Early mastery of numbers builds confidence and lays the groundwork for more complex concepts like addition and subtraction. Additionally, linking numbers to flora and fauna can enhance vocabulary and promote an understanding of ecology, encouraging a sense of responsibility for the environment.

Furthermore, interactive activities involving nature can enhance fine motor skills and sensory experiences, supporting overall development. Ultimately, by emphasizing Number Recognition related to the natural world, parents and teachers help cultivate well-rounded, informed, and inquisitive individuals, ensuring a more enriched educational experience and lifelong learning.
